Style

A chaise sectional sofa is an elegant, cozy accent to your living room. You'll also find a wide selection of options for upholstery that range from budget-friendly to extravagant. It is important to select the style that is appropriate for your home. Consider the dimensions, layout, and color of your space and the number of seats you'll have to accommodate and whether or not you'd like to include a sleeper. It's an excellent idea to sketch the exact dimensions of your couch on the floor using a pencil and tape, to determine how it will fit in your space and whether or not it will disrupt the flow of traffic.

Chaise sectionals are available in many different configurations. They vary from the two-piece design which is ideal for small spaces and the four-piece version. Some chaise sectionals have an open-ended end, in which the chaise and the seat are joined. Some have a separate corner seat that is connected to a chaise by an extended arm. There's also a variety of fabrics, from durable performance to luxurious leather. The fabric you choose will determine how comfortable your sofa will feel, and whether or not it's simple to clean.

Versatility

A sectional can look just as stylish and unique as a traditional sofa. The most stylish sectionals are made with a variety of options to suit different preferences, from color to shape. Choose a modular sectional which has separate pieces like seats and ottomans which can be changed at any time, or go for an L-shaped sectional that can be placed against a wall to create a space-saving look.

There are also a variety of different kinds of chaise sectionals to choose from, each offering a unique seating experience. The most basic is an upholstered chaise sectional that has two seats that provides plenty of space to lounge or relax. If you are looking for more space, you can opt for an U-shaped sofa sectional for more seating. You can also unwind with friends.

Some sectionals are even designed with added function, such as sofa beds. These sectionals come with an additional bed that folds out of a corner, typically a queen or double size. You can find sleep kits to transform these sections into functional bedrooms for guests staying overnight, and they are typically available with chaise sectionals.

It is essential to take accurate measurements of your space, regardless of the size or configuration you choose. This will ensure you can easily adapt your new sectional. This will help you avoid "pinch points" in which there isn't enough space between the sofa and a different object, like an entertainment center.

Another factor to consider when choosing a sectional is the fabric that is used, which can affect its appearance and feel in your home. There are more eco-friendly and family-friendly performance fabrics on the market than ever before. These fabrics are made of strong fibers that resist fade and staining. sofas sectional are also resistant to heavy wear and tear. They are also available in a variety of colors and patterns, so you can easily choose a style that is suitable for your room.
